Flying Cebu Pacific is like playing Russian roulette, it is a choice of either red or black. You can’t hedge your bets, you are either in or you are out. A recent flight from Manila to Iloilo saw an sms message received at 4:07 in the morning – are you fucking joking? The reason given was extended service of the aircraft, what that really means is a fault existed with the aircraft – fair enough as safety is paramount.

As the 11:30 am flight was cancelled; the next option was get the 3 pm flight, not a bad compromise I suppose. Though waiting at the airport for hours, the 3 pm flight was delayed, limited messages and limited staff interaction ensured – great. After extensive delays the flight was cancelled, luckily for me, I was proactive already changing to the next flight. I felt sorry for the all the people waiting patiently for a flight that wasn’t going to happen.

These poor people were left without a flight and they quickly scrambled to secure a flight when it became clear this one wasn’t going; some were rebooked on PAL, many missed out – this is no way to run an airline. Cebu Pacific totally wasted a day of my holiday; my time is precious and I do not appreciate being treated in such a manner. The wheels of the plane were still on the ground at 5:45 but at least we were on the taxiway now.

It was annoying after all the messing around and inefficiency, the weather had closed in now – great. The flight has been delayed because of weather conditions; the really annoying factor was – the weather was fine when the schedule was in time. Can’t this mob get anything right? I had an appointment that was cancelled – they totally wasted my precious time and they just don’t care.
